The most common form of skin cancer is basal cell carcinoma. Although these tumors appear to be small, they are highly malignant and aggressive. Although this form of cancer is commonly found on the head, neck, and face, it can be found in other areas. Basal cell carcinomas tend to appear as pearly papules on the skin, but if left untreated can spread to underlying tissue. This type of cancer is one of the most treatable cancers, but if left untreated, can be fatal.

The first of the three types of motion is translational motion, in which the particles of an object move in straight lines in three dimensions, and do not rotate. The second type of motion is rotational motion, in which the particles of an object rotate around an axis that passes through a fixed point within the object. The third type is vibration, where objects move back and forth in an oscillating manner. The types of motion discussed above are just some of the many types of motion that exist. Other

The most popular form of this tax is the property tax. In general, in most states and municipalities, property owners are required to pay a certain percentage of the property’s value (referred to as the tax rate) to the state or municipality for a set period of time (generally a year). The property tax is then calculated by multiplying the tax rate by the property’s value. The taxes levied on property are usually collected by the state or municipality.
